Kelp and other seaweeds are incredibly rich in iodine, a mineral essential for thyroid health, with some brown kelp varieties containing potentially high amounts of iodine per serving. While beneficial in moderation, this high concentration means that overconsumption can lead to significant health issues, particularly related to the thyroid gland.
